Mist Systems
AI-driven wireless and wired networking for unprecedented insight and automation.
Strengths
- +Significantly faster installation and provisioning compared to competitors.
- +Advanced AI-driven automation and optimization for Wi-Fi 6 and RF management.
- +Superior location services with virtual Bluetooth® LE, avoiding battery beacons.
- +Provides proactive, actionable insights into user experience, not just raw data.
- +Modern, scalable microservices architecture designed for future growth.
Weaknesses
- -Requires a shift from traditional controller-based systems.
- -Specific details on pricing models are not publicly available.
- -Transitioning from older Aruba OS versions (AOS 8 to AOS 10) can be manual for some features.

NinjaOne
The easiest IT management platform for unified endpoint management and IT operations.
NinjaOne's pricing appears fair, especially for larger organizations.
Strengths
- +Centralized management from a single console reduces tool sprawl.
- +Automation capabilities significantly cut down manual IT workload and improve efficiency.
- +Strong security features including AI-powered patch management and comprehensive backup.
- +Scalable solution suitable for both growing startups and large enterprises.
- +Offers free onboarding and local support without contracts or platform fees.
Weaknesses
- -No free tier or freemium model available for small teams or evaluation.
- -Specific pricing details are not publicly listed, requiring direct inquiry.
